Two ex-Kingsbridge Rugby Football Club players have been selected for the England U20 squad. 

Ex KRFC Juniors Olivia Churcher and Tilly Ryall have both been selected for the England U20 squad and will now attend training camps in the New Year ahead of international fixtures later in the season.

Tilly Ryall - credit Kingsbridge Rugby Football Club

Olivia is currently playing for Loughborough Lightning while studying at Nottingham University. Tilly was part of last season's National Cup winning U18 team and is currently an apprentice at Exeter Chiefs.

Olivia Churcher - credit Kingsbridge Rugby Football Club

A spokesperson for KRFC shared the news to Facebook, wishing the two players "congratulations" and saying: "Everyone at the club wishes them good luck for the future."
